The scientific theories behind 'Contact' are deeply rooted in astrophysics and the search for extraterrestrial intelligence. The novel explores the idea of using radio telescopes to detect signals from alien civilizations, which is based on the real-life SETI program. It delves into the Drake Equation, a formula that estimates the number of active, communicative extraterrestrial civilizations in the Milky Way galaxy. The story also touches on the concept of wormholes, theoretical passages through space-time that could allow for faster-than-light travel. These elements are woven into the narrative to create a plausible scenario for first contact, blending hard science with speculative fiction.
Another key theory is the Fermi Paradox, which questions why, given the high probability of extraterrestrial life, we haven't encountered any evidence of it. The novel suggests that advanced civilizations might be using technologies or communication methods beyond our current understanding. The protagonist's journey through a wormhole introduces the idea of multidimensional space, where time and distance are relative, challenging our perception of reality. These scientific concepts are not just plot devices but are integral to the story's exploration of humanity's place in the universe.

I can confirm 'Contact' isn't based on a true story, but it's rooted in solid scientific theory. The novel by Carl Sagan, later adapted into the film, explores the idea of extraterrestrial communication using radio signals, which is a real concept studied by SETI (Search for Extraterrestrial Intelligence). The portrayal of the protagonist Ellie Arroway's work mirrors actual radio astronomy techniques. The wormhole travel aspect is speculative but borrows from Einstein's general relativity theories. What makes 'Contact' special is how it blends hard science with philosophical questions about faith and existence, making it feel eerily plausible despite being fiction.

Claude Hopkins breaks down advertising into something almost mathematical—test everything, track responses, and let data guide decisions. No guesswork, just cold, hard numbers. He argues that even tiny tweaks in headlines or layouts can skyrocket sales if you measure their impact properly.
What stuck with me was his obsession with human psychology. He talks about how ads should appeal to selfishness (e.g., 'Why your teeth need this') rather than vague benefits. The whole book reads like a masterclass in stripping away fluff. I now notice his principles everywhere, from Amazon product pages to subway posters—it’s wild how timeless his 1923 advice remains.

The book about dark matter delves into some fascinating scientific concepts that really make you think about the universe in a new way. One of the key ideas is the nature of dark matter itself, which is this mysterious substance that doesn’t emit light or energy but still exerts gravitational forces. It’s like the universe’s invisible scaffolding, holding galaxies together. The book also explores the concept of WIMPs, or Weakly Interacting Massive Particles, which are hypothetical particles that could make up dark matter.
Another intriguing concept is the role of dark matter in the cosmic web, the large-scale structure of the universe. The book explains how dark matter’s gravitational pull helps shape this web, influencing the distribution of galaxies. It also touches on the challenges of detecting dark matter, like the need for incredibly sensitive detectors buried deep underground to shield them from cosmic rays. The book doesn’t just stop at the science; it also discusses the philosophical implications of dark matter, like how much of the universe remains unknown to us. It’s a thought-provoking read that blends hard science with big questions about our place in the cosmos.

The book 'Contact,' written by Carl Sagan, explores the profound themes of humanity's search for extraterrestrial intelligence and the intersection of science and spirituality. The narrative follows Dr. Ellie Arroway, a dedicated astrophysicist who discovers a complex signal from the star system Vega. This signal, which contains detailed instructions for constructing a mysterious machine, propels her and a select team into a journey that challenges both scientific understanding and human belief systems. As they decode the message, the book delves into philosophical questions about existence, the universe, and the nature of faith. 'Contact' is not only a compelling science fiction story but also a thoughtful examination of how humanity might respond to the knowledge that we are not alone in the universe, making it a richly layered and thought-provoking read.
